How Sales Acceleration Technology Works
At its core, sales acceleration technology operates by integrating various tools and platforms that facilitate seamless communication and collaboration among sales teams. These tools often include CRM systems, email automation software, predictive analytics, and lead scoring algorithms. By centralising data and automating workflows, these technologies enable sales professionals to access critical information quickly and efficiently, allowing them to respond to leads in real-time.
For instance, a typical sales acceleration platform might utilise artificial intelligence (AI) to analyse historical data and predict which leads are most likely to convert. This predictive capability allows sales teams to prioritise their efforts on high-potential prospects, thereby increasing the likelihood of successful outcomes. Additionally, many platforms offer features such as automated email follow-ups and reminders, ensuring that no lead falls through the cracks due to oversight or forgetfulness.
By streamlining these processes, sales acceleration technology not only enhances individual performance but also contributes to a more cohesive team dynamic.
Key Features of Sales Acceleration Technology
Sales acceleration technology encompasses a variety of features designed to optimise the sales process from start to finish. One of the most critical features is lead scoring, which assigns values to leads based on their likelihood to convert. This scoring system helps sales teams focus their efforts on the most promising prospects, thereby increasing efficiency and maximising return on investment.
Another essential feature is the integration of communication tools that facilitate real-time engagement with prospects. Many platforms offer built-in chat functionalities or integrations with popular messaging applications, allowing sales professionals to connect with leads instantly. This immediacy can significantly enhance the customer experience, as prospects appreciate timely responses to their inquiries.
Furthermore, advanced analytics capabilities provide insights into customer behaviour, enabling teams to tailor their approaches based on individual preferences and past interactions. Additionally, many sales acceleration technologies include training modules or resources that help onboard new team members more effectively. By providing access to best practices and proven strategies within the platform itself, organisations can ensure that all team members are equipped with the knowledge they need to succeed from day one.

Common Misconceptions about Sales Acceleration Technology
Despite its growing popularity, several misconceptions about sales acceleration technology persist in the business community. One common myth is that these technologies are only suitable for large enterprises with extensive resources. In reality, many solutions are designed with scalability in mind, making them accessible for small and medium-sized businesses as well.
These organisations can benefit significantly from automation and analytics without needing a vast budget or dedicated IT staff. Another misconception is that implementing sales acceleration technology will eliminate the need for human interaction in the sales process. While automation can streamline many tasks, it is essential to recognise that successful selling still relies heavily on building relationships and understanding customer needs.
Sales acceleration technology should be viewed as an enabler rather than a replacement for human engagement; it enhances the capabilities of sales professionals by providing them with the tools they need to connect more effectively with prospects.
Choosing the Right Sales Acceleration Technology for Your Business
Selecting the appropriate sales acceleration technology involves a multifaceted approach that considers both current needs and future growth potential. One critical factor is compatibility with existing systems; organisations should seek solutions that integrate seamlessly with their current CRM platforms or other software tools already in use. This integration ensures that data flows smoothly between systems without requiring extensive manual input.
Additionally, organisations should evaluate user experience when choosing a solution. A user-friendly interface can significantly reduce training time and increase adoption rates among team members. It is advisable to request demos or trial periods from vendors to assess how intuitive their platforms are before making a commitment.
Furthermore, organisations should consider scalability when selecting a solution. As businesses grow and evolve, their needs may change; therefore, it is essential to choose a platform that can adapt accordingly. This flexibility may include adding new features or accommodating an increasing number of users without compromising performance.
